Understanding Your Palm Tree Pruning Needs

Before investing in the best palm tree pruning tools, assess your specific needs. Consider the height of your palm trees, the thickness of the fronds you’ll be cutting, and the frequency of pruning. Are you dealing with small, manageable palms or towering specimens? Do you need to remove dead fronds or are you shaping the tree? Answering these questions will guide your choice of tools. Choosing the right tools ensures efficient and safe palm tree maintenance.

Types of Palm Tree Pruning Tools

Several tools can assist in palm tree pruning. Pole saws are ideal for reaching high fronds without a ladder. Handheld pruning saws provide precision for smaller palms or detailed work. Loppers are useful for cutting thicker fronds closer to the trunk. The best palm tree pruning tools depend on the size and species of your palm tree, as well as your personal preference and comfort level. Always prioritize safety when selecting and using any pruning tool.

Key Features to Consider

When selecting palm tree pruning tools, consider reach, cutting power, durability, and user comfort. For pole saws, look for adjustable lengths, lightweight materials, and sharp, efficient blades. For handheld saws, prioritize ergonomic handles, durable steel blades (SK5 steel is a good option), and blade design that allows for clean cuts. Loppers should have gear action for increased cutting power and comfortable grips.

Safety First

Palm tree pruning can be dangerous. Always wear appropriate safety gear, including eye protection, gloves, and a hard hat. Inspect your tools before each use to ensure they are in good working condition. Be aware of your surroundings and avoid pruning near power lines. If you’re uncomfortable pruning tall palms yourself, consider hiring a professional arborist. Proper safety practices are essential for preventing accidents and injuries when using palm tree pruning tools.

What is the best material for a pole saw handle?

Aluminum alloy and fiberglass are popular choices for pole saw handles. Aluminum alloy is lightweight and durable, making it easy to maneuver. Fiberglass offers insulation, which is important if working near power lines. Consider the weight of the handle, as a lighter handle will reduce fatigue during extended use. Epoxy resin is another option, offering corrosion resistance. The best palm tree pruning tools prioritize both durability and user comfort.

What are the benefits of a Teflon-coated blade on pruning tools?

Teflon-coated blades offer several benefits. The coating reduces friction, making it easier to cut through fronds. It also helps prevent sap and debris from sticking to the blade, which can improve cutting efficiency and reduce the need for frequent cleaning. Teflon coating also helps protect the blade from rust and corrosion, extending its lifespan. This is an important feature to consider when purchasing the best palm tree pruning tools.

How do I maintain my palm tree pruning tools?

Regular maintenance is essential for keeping your palm tree pruning tools in good working condition. Clean the blades after each use to remove sap and debris. Sharpen the blades regularly to ensure efficient cutting. Lubricate moving parts to prevent rust and corrosion. Store your tools in a dry place to protect them from the elements. What is the difference between impulse-hardened teeth and regular teeth on a pruning saw?

Impulse-hardened teeth are treated with a special process that makes them significantly harder and more durable than regular teeth. This means they stay sharper for longer and can withstand more wear and tear. Pruning saws with impulse-hardened teeth are a good investment if you plan to use them frequently or for demanding pruning tasks. This feature increases the lifespan of the saw, making it one of the best palm tree pruning tools.

What is the best way to sharpen a pruning saw blade?

Use a specialized file designed for sharpening pruning saw blades. Follow the angle of the original teeth and file each tooth individually. Be careful not to over-sharpen the teeth, as this can weaken them. There are many online tutorials that demonstrate the proper technique for sharpening pruning saw blades.
